Net Assignable Square Feet: 10,000, Space Factor: 1.5, Building Efficiency Ratio: 67%
Answer: Gross building area (GSF) = 15,000 sf. Either factor can be used to find the answer - 10,000 x 1.5 = 15,000sf or 10,000 / 0.66667 = 15,000sf (+/-)
